Unveiling the Secrets of Dark Chocolate

Dark chocolate, a delight beloved for its rich flavor and potential health benefits, has intrigued consumers for centuries. This delectable confection, made from roasted cacao beans and often blended with minimal sugar, offers a complex symphony of flavors. The intensity of dark chocolate is directly correlated to its percentage of cocoa solids, ranging from as low as 35% to upwards of 100%. Higher percentages generally yield a more intense taste experience, while lower percentages tend to be more sweet.
